What affects the price

Building an ADU is a major project, and the final bill depends on a few key things. Site prep is a big factor; if your land is sloped or needs extensive utility connections, costs go up. The materials you choose—from siding to kitchen finishes—also change the math significantly. About this service

A dedicated contractor manages the heavy lifting of your ADU project. This involves hiring skilled tradespeople, ordering materials, and ensuring that every phase of construction passes municipal inspections. You need a contractor when you want a single point of contact to oversee the transition from a vacant backyard area to a fully finished, livable home. They bridge the gap between initial architectural designs and the final move-in date for your new space.
